The Rolling Stones rocker has revealed he is 'worried' about the 24-year-old singer and admits that he could have easily ended up like her in his youth if he hadn't had a warning 'voice in my head'.
Winehouse was meant to be supporting the veteran band on their Bigger Bang tour but pulled out after she was forced to enter rehab in August as a result of a reported drug melt down.
'Amy is a brilliant artist who makes fantastic music. She has class,' Jagger told the Sun.
'But I'm worried she might die if she goes down the road that she has taken.
'If my mind had not always told me that I should not do too much I could have ended up like Amy years ago. But I always had that voice in my head that kept me on my toes and told me to stop altogether in the end. I realised I didn't want to die young.'
